[AST] Move operations enum to a definition file.
Summary: This patch moves the enum definitions to a definition (.def) file. These modifications provide way to list enumerators of a given type. As an example, this allow parsing of "kinds" in the dynamic matchers. see: http://reviews.llvm.org/D19871 The dynamic matcher "ofKind" also required this patch to be fixed.
